Performer/EPO Associate will represent World of Coca-Cola and will engage guests throughout the Attraction by sharing knowledge about The Coca-Cola Company, its products, and history. This position reports to the EPO Department (Education, Programs and Outreach). They are responsible for entertaining guests during live shows, presentations, character meet-and-greets, and VIP Tours. The Performer/EPO Associate will provide exceptional guest service to over one million guests annually while enhancing brand image and supporting Company goals to consumers from around the world.
Hourly Pay Rate: Starting at $13.50/hr – up to $15.90/hr
Position Type: Part-Time
Average Hours: 28 hours/week
This is a part time role working 28 hours a week. Candidates must have open availability to work 2 weekdays (Monday – Thursday), weekends (Friday – Sunday) and holidays. Shifts will vary and be assigned between the hours of 8:30 am and 9:00 pm based on the business needs (could be as late as midnight when we host corporate events).

Primary Responsibilities/Accountabilities:
- Provides exemplary guest service to all internal and external guests of World of Coca-Cola while performing the following activities: interacting with guests while in costume, performing in character roles during shows and presentations, speaking to large groups of guests at a time, providing access control, checking-in groups, pulsing guest traffic into theaters or galleries, restocking/replenishing stations and delivering supplies, assisting guests with special access, and assisting guests with wayfinding.
- Acts as a Brand Ambassador by consistently modeling and upholding The Coca-Cola Company Core Values while driving brand awareness and encouraging lasting customer relationships.
- Facilities VIP Tours and School Group Tours, using scripts and talking points as provided in the program guidelines.
- Performs energetically in front of diverse audiences while following show choreography.
- Uses awareness of guest social cues to determine appropriate levels of interaction.
- Displays non-verbal communication skills to bring Coca-Cola Polar Bear to life.
- Evacuates guests throughout the building in an emergency and assists those needing special assistance when appropriate.
- Maintains specified uniform appearance standards for Front of House presentation.
- Maintains a positive attitude and welcoming demeanor while in the presence of guests and ambassadors.
- Monitors guests and surrounding areas for potential safety concerns or hazards and adheres to World of Coca-Cola safety procedures.
- Works quickly as a team to help maintain the cleanliness of exhibits, galleries, and theaters.
- Interacts with guests with differing abilities respectfully and appropriately, enforcing inclusion training provided by The Coca-Cola Company and World of Coca-Cola.<
